The invention relates to a detection device, in particular to a highway bridge flatness detection device. The road bridge flatness detection device provided by the invention can more efficiently detect the flatness of a road surface, and can also enable the ruler to be tightly attached to the road surface, so that the detected road surface flatness is more accurate. A highway bridge flatness detection device comprises a vehicle body frame, a leveling ruler, a wheel frame, a motor and the like. The leveling ruler is connected to the vehicle body frame in a sliding mode, the two wheel frames are connected to the vehicle body frame in a rotating mode, the two wheel frames are symmetrically arranged, and the motor is fixedly installed on the upper side face of the vehicle body frame. When the tooth-missing gear is disengaged from the pinion, the wheel frame stops rotating, the cam continues to rotate clockwise to drive the pressing plate to move downwards, and the pressing plate moves downwards to drive the leveling ruler to move downwards through the first supporting spring, so that the leveling ruler is tightly attached to the ground, and subsequent accurate detection of the flatness of the ground is facilitated.
